Nine days into the disappearance of Nancy Guthrie, the case has entered a phase defined by urgency, uncertainty, and enormous stakes.

With no official suspects named and a ransom demand that has reportedly ballooned to $6 million, the investigation has become one of the most closely watched cases in the country.

Now, a former FBI special agent believes the situation is nearing a decisive turning point.

Speaking during a televised interview, former FBI agent Stuart Kaplan described the investigation as being on the “precipice” of a breakthrough—driven not by dramatic arrests or public tips, but by the quiet, methodical power of advanced technology.

From the outside, the scene around the Guthrie home in Tucson looks deceptively calm.

Sheriff’s vehicles remain parked outside at the family’s request.

Deputies have returned multiple times to re-walk the property, even combing the area in darkness with flashlights.

Investigators have searched a septic tank, re-examined terrain, and re-entered the home itself.

To some observers, these repeated visits have raised questions.

To Kaplan, they suggest something else entirely.

“This is a cat-and-mouse game,” he explained, noting that public developments often lag far behind what investigators actually know.

According to Kaplan, law enforcement may be responding to very specific information contained in ransom communications—details the public has not seen and likely never will.

One of the most striking aspects of the case is the evolving nature of the family’s public messaging.

Early pleas for Nancy Guthrie’s safe return were emotional and direct.

More recent statements, however, have been noticeably restrained and precise.

Kaplan believes this is no accident.

In his view, the family’s words may be carefully calibrated responses to demands or questions posed by the kidnappers themselves, crafted in close coordination with federal authorities.

The money, of course, has intensified everything.

The reported ransom demand has jumped from roughly $1 million in cryptocurrency to $6 million, a dramatic escalation that Kaplan interprets as pressure tactics.

Such increases often follow perceived resistance or delays, whether real or strategic.

But Kaplan also pointed out that ransom ᴅᴇᴀᴅlines cut both ways.

If a ᴅᴇᴀᴅline pᴀsses without consequence, the kidnappers risk losing credibility.

If the family pays without proof of life, they risk everything for nothing.

At the heart of Kaplan’s optimism is technology.

Modern FBI investigations rely heavily on digital footprints—data that exists even when people believe nothing was recorded.

Security cameras that “didn’t capture anything,” for example, may still log unseen metadata: movement, signal strength, timestamps, and network activity.

Investigators have reportedly removed cameras not only from the Guthrie home, but from neighboring properties as well, harvesting what Kaplan described as “unseen data.”

“This takes time,” he emphasized, “but when it comes together, it comes together fast.”

Still, the case has not been without controversy.

Local authorities have acknowledged that the original crime scene was released and later re-secured, a decision critics argue may have compromised evidence.

Reports of staffing shortages delaying the deployment of high-tech search aircraft have only added to the scrutiny.

Kaplan did not dismiss these concerns.

In fact, he was blunt about them.

“In the real world, missing elderly persons are often treated as routine at first,” he said.

“That’s the danger.” He stressed that the integrity of a crime scene can only be fully preserved at the very first response—and once that moment pᴀsses, it can never be recreated.

While he expressed sympathy for local law enforcement, Kaplan made it clear that early ᴀssumptions can have lasting consequences.

Optics have also played a role.

PH๏τos showing the county sheriff attending a public sporting event while the case remained unresolved sparked outrage.

Kaplan called the decision a serious mistake, regardless of intent.

“The optics are horrible,” he said, adding that leadership during high-profile crises is judged as much by perception as by action.

Another key element in the investigation is the family’s cooperation.

According to Kaplan, consent searches of relatives’ homes—such as Nancy Guthrie’s daughter’s residence—are often the fastest way for law enforcement to access critical digital evidence without lengthy legal hurdles.

While such scrutiny can raise eyebrows, Kaplan noted that in a case of this magnitude, cooperation is both expected and unavoidable.
